About

In 2014, he became the quarterback for the Canadian Football League's Winnipeg Blue Bombers. Earlier, he played his college football career for both the University of Miami and Purdue University.

Before Fame

During his high school years, he made the Parade All-American football team; was named Florida's Mr. Football; and set a passing yards record (of 4,380) that surpassed Tim Tebow's 2007 record.

Trivia

In 2013, he tried out with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ers.

Family Life

The child of NFL player Eugene Marve, he spent his youth in Tampa, Florida.
